Abstract

The present invention relates to a kind of LED street lamp, including the first heat sink, LED chip and inner conductive assembly, described LED chip is connected to the bottom of described first heat sink, it is characterized in that: described first heat sink both sides along its length stretch out respectively and are folded up being formed the lamp housing of an inner hollow, and described inner conductive assembly is arranged in above-mentioned lamp housing;Ventilative groove is offered on the first described heat sink.The heat that LED chip produces can be directly passed to, on whole lamp housing, shorten heat passing time, expand area of dissipation, substantially increase radiating efficiency;Ventilative groove can reduce the front face area of street lamp, reduces windage, can reduce the shaking degree of street lamp in the strong wind weather of bad environments, improves the security performance of street lamp.

Description

A kind of LED street lamp
Technical field
The present invention relates to lighting installation technical field, refer specifically to a kind of LED street lamp.
Background technology
LED street lamp is as conventional public lighting, and its service life is the emphasis place that people study, and has Good heat dispersion can extend the service life of street lamp undoubtedly to a great extent, therefore, how to make LED have Preferably one of heat dispersion important research direction becoming this area researcher.
In prior art, mostly the radiator structure of street lamp is by the way of free convection or heat loss through radiation to realize heat radiation, as Authorization Notice No. be CN202469923U Chinese utility model patent " lamp socket of LED daylight lamp " (application number: 201220064288.5), disclose a kind of preferable holder structure of radiating effect, this lamp socket along body length direction two Side is outward extended with curved flank respectively, and this flank can play the effect of radiator, produces during LED chip work Heat can be conducted to flank by lamp holder body and dispel the heat, the curved surfaces of flank increases area of dissipation, thus Make light fixture have good radiating effect, but use the lamp socket of said structure still to have certain defect, when outdoor wind speed Time bigger, the existence of flank increases the front face area of light fixture so that light fixture rocks acutely under stronger wind-force effect, The structure being easily caused lamp interior is destroyed, and affects the normal use of light fixture;Further, above-mentioned lamp socket is used, at dress Timing also need to additionally arrange lampshade in the bottom of lamp socket, in connecting with LED chip in protecting LED chip and lamp socket Portion's conductive component is without damage, and this heat resulting in LED chip and the generation of inner lead assembly can only first conduct in side On the wing, the front face area then utilizing flank bigger dispels the heat, and not only increases the time of heat transmission, has delayed heat The speed that amount disperses, large-area flank too increases the weight of lamp socket, is not easy to installation and removal.
Therefore, for current road lamp radiating structure, still await further being improved.
Summary of the invention
The technical problem to be solved is the present situation for prior art, it is provided that a kind of windage is little and good heat dissipation effect LED street lamp.
The present invention solves the technical scheme that above-mentioned technical problem used: a kind of LED street lamp, including the first heat sink, LED chip and inner conductive assembly, described LED chip is connected to the bottom of described first heat sink, it is characterised in that: Described first heat sink both sides along its length stretch out respectively and are folded up being formed the lamp housing of an inner hollow, institute The inner conductive assembly stated is arranged in above-mentioned lamp housing;Ventilative groove is offered on the first described heat sink.
As a further improvement on the present invention, described LED street lamp also includes being arranged at above described first heat sink Second heat sink;Described second heat sink both sides along its length are folded up being shaped to two relative flanks, institute respectively The ventilative groove stated on the second heat sink is opened on this flank;The two ends of described ventilative groove have to the same side elongation moulding respectively The fin corresponding with described ventilative groove.Use said structure, to increase the area of dissipation of street lamp, make LED chip and The heat that inner conductive assembly produces disperses faster.
Also having, on the second heat sink in described lamp housing, the bracing frame arranged along its length, one end of this bracing frame connects There is a longitudinally disposed gripper shoe;LED street lamp also includes the first end cap and the second end being covered on described lamp housing two ends respectively Lid, described first end cap connects and has an installed part that can rotate upwardly and downwardly relative to lamp housing, described gripper shoe and described the One end cap is connected.The setting of above-mentioned bracing frame can increase the bearing capacity of lamp housing, to bear outdoor more powerful wind-force; The setting of gripper shoe further enhancing the firmness of lamp housing;After installation, street lamp main body is rotated relative to installed part, Optimal illumination angle can be regulated.
In above-mentioned each scheme, described first heat sink both sides along its length stretch out respectively to be formed and are folded up Turn up sheet, two turn up to connect between the top of sheet and have turning up of a cover plate, described cover plate and the first heat sink and both sides thereof Lamp housing described in sheet combination formation.
In order to reduce windage further, the both ends of the surface of described lamp housing are all shaped to trapezoidal, and described in turn up sheet and described first Round-corner transition face is formed between heat sink.
In order to avoid after street lamp Long-Time Service, LED chip is affected its brightness by dust covering, described LED street lamp is also wrapped Include the lampshade that button is located at bottom described first heat sink and can described LED chip be covered.
Preferably, it is connected between described LED chip with described first heat sink and has conducting strip, to ensure the first heat sink With effectively contacting between LED chip, accelerate the transmission speed of heat.
Compared with prior art, it is not separately provided lamp housing due to the present invention, but by the first heat sink the most along its length Both sides stretch out respectively and be folded up thus form the lamp housing of an inner hollow, such structure makes LED chip The heat produced can be directly passed on whole lamp housing, not only shortens heat passing time, the biggest expansion Area of dissipation, substantially increases radiating efficiency;Also having offered ventilative groove on the first heat sink, the setting of ventilative groove is not Being only capable of and make the inside of lamp housing communicate with ambient atmosphere, increase the flowing of air, the fastest takes away lamp housing inner lead The heat that assembly and LED chip produce, it is also possible to reduce the front face area of street lamp, reduces windage, at bad environments Strong wind weather reduces the shaking degree of street lamp, improves the security performance of street lamp.

Detailed description of the invention
Below in conjunction with accompanying drawing embodiment, the present invention is described in further detail.
A kind of LED street lamp, as shown in Figure 1, 2, including the first heat sink 1, LED chip 3 and inner conductive assembly (not shown), LED chip 3 is connected to the bottom of the first heat sink 1, the first heat sink 1 along its length two Side stretches out respectively and is folded up being formed the lamp housing of an inner hollow, and in the present embodiment, the first heat sink 1 is along length The both sides in degree direction stretch out respectively be formed be folded up turn up sheet 11, two turn up and connect between the top of sheet 11 Sheet 11 combination of turning up having a cover plate 5, cover plate 5 and the first heat sink 1 and both sides thereof forms above-mentioned lamp housing, inner conductive Assembly is arranged in above-mentioned lamp housing;Ventilative groove 10 is offered on first heat sink 1.When the power of LED street lamp is bigger, In order to the radiating effect making LED street lamp is more preferable, LED street lamp is additionally provided with the second heat sink 2, the second heat sink 2 In the top of the first heat sink 1, the second heat sink 2 can be one-body molded with the first heat sink 1, it is also possible to passes through bolt It is connected with the first heat sink 1, when the power of LED street lamp is less, it is also possible to be not provided with the second heat sink 2;Second dissipates Hot plate 2 both sides along its length are folded up being shaped to two relative flanks 21 respectively, ventilative on the second heat sink 2 Groove 10 is opened on this flank 21.
Use the LED street lamp of said structure, it is not necessary to be separately provided lamp housing, but directly by the first heat sink 1 along length The both sides in direction stretch out respectively formed be folded up turn up sheet 11, then turn up connection cover plate between sheet 11 two 5, thus be combined into the lamp housing of an inner hollow, and, the first heat sink 1 and turn up sheet 11 and be molded as one, so The structure heat that makes LED chip 3 produce can be directly passed on whole lamp housing, when not only shortening heat transmission Between, the biggest expands area of dissipation, substantially increases radiating efficiency;Also turning up sheet 11 and the first heat radiation All offered ventilative groove 10 on plate the 1, second heat sink 2, the setting of ventilative groove 10 can not only make the inside of lamp housing with Ambient atmosphere communicates, and increases the flowing of air, the fastest takes away lamp housing inner lead assembly and LED chip 3 is produced Raw heat, it is also possible to reduce the front face area of street lamp, reduces windage, can reduce in the strong wind weather of bad environments The shaking degree of street lamp, improves the security performance of street lamp;It addition, integrated first heat sink 1 and turn up sheet 11 Also simplify production assembly technology, it is simple to the assembling of street lamp;Meanwhile, the setting of ventilative groove 10 makes the weight of lamp housing big Big reduction, saves street lamp production material, reduces production cost.
In order to avoid after street lamp Long-Time Service, LED chip 3 is affected its brightness by dust covering, LED street lamp also includes button The lampshade 4 being located at bottom the first heat sink 1 and LED chip 3 can be covered.
In the present embodiment, as in figure 2 it is shown, ventilative groove 10 is the ventilative groove of the bar shaped laterally offered, the two of ventilative groove 10 End have the fin 20 corresponding with ventilative groove 10 to the same side elongation moulding respectively, fin 20 can be square, semicircle, Arcs etc., preferably arc, to reduce windage to greatest extent.Fin 20 structure can increase the area of dissipation of street lamp, The heat making LED chip 3 and inner conductive assembly produce disperses faster.In order to reduce windage further, lamp housing Both ends of the surface are all shaped to trapezoidal, and turn up and form round-corner transition face 12 between sheet 11 and the first heat sink 1.
As shown in Figure 1, 2, LED street lamp also includes the first end cap 6 and the second end cap 7 being covered on lamp housing two ends respectively; Due to streetlamp housing simple in construction, the light weight of the present embodiment, the resistance to compression wind loading rating overall in order to strengthen street lamp, in lamp housing The second heat sink 2 on also there is the bracing frame 22 arranged along its length, one end of this bracing frame 22 connects has one to indulge To the gripper shoe 23 arranged, this gripper shoe 23 is connected with the first end cap 6 bolt.The setting of above-mentioned bracing frame 22 can increase Add the bearing capacity of lamp housing, to bear outdoor more powerful wind-force;Arranging gripper shoe 23 can be so that lamp housing and the first end Lid 6 is attached, and also further enhancing the firmness of lamp housing.
In the present embodiment, the first end cap 6 of LED street lamp is also associated with the peace that can rotate upwardly and downwardly relative to lamp housing Piece installing 8, the end face of the first end cap 6 stretches out to be molded two relative otic placodes 61, and on two otic placodes 61, correspondence has confession The first screwed hole 611 that bolt passes, one end of installed part 8 connects the convergence part 81 having a cylinder, this convergence part 81 Two ends have axial second screwed hole 811 corresponding with the first screwed hole 611, during assembling, by convergence part 81 are placed between two otic placodes 61, and installed part 8 is rotated with the second screwed hole 811 by bolt 9 through the first screwed hole 611 Be connected on the first end cap 6;Axial gear 812 it is additionally provided with on the outer peripheral face of convergence part 81, correspondence, the first end Lid 6 is provided with the rack rails (not shown) being meshed with gear 812, by street lamp main body relative to installation after installation Part 8 rotates, and when turning to suitable angle, street lamp main body can be fixed by the gear 812 being meshed with rack rails, To regulate optimal illumination angle.
Preferably, it is connected between LED chip 3 with the first heat sink 1 and has conducting strip (not shown), to ensure second Effectively contacting between heat sink 1 with LED chip 3, accelerates the transmission speed of heat.
